How to Safely Dispose Your Leftover Paint

As many of us agree, it’s better to have too much than not enough. When it comes to a painting project, this principle couldn’t be more apposite. However, this usually means that people end up with more paint than they need, leaving them in an inconvenient position. After all, you can’t just toss out fresh, liquid paint. Furthermore, oil-based paints are considered hazardous household waste, and require specialized steps for lawful and safe disposal.

If you have some semi-full or full cans of leftover paint that you have no room and no use for, continue reading to learn your options for safely disposing them in your town.

Throwing Away Fresh Pain

As mentioned, oil-based paints are deemed hazardous, so they cannot be thrown away in the regular garbage. If you have leftover cans full of liquid, oil-based paint, contact your local government’s office for instructions on proper and acceptable procedures for your county. For all other types of paint, you can either let the paint harden, make the paint harden, or donate a fuller can to a resale store near you.

Let the Paint Harden

If you only have a tiny bit of paint left in the can, simply let the remainder dry by leaving it uncovered for 24 to 36 hours. Check that it is entirely dry by inserting a tooth pick or paint stirrer into the paint. If it comes out clean, the paint is dry enough. If it won’t puncture the surface, the paint is fully dry. Once the paint is entirely dry, you are safe to toss it in your own garage, but place them in a plastic bag first just to be safe from residual splatter.

Harden the Paint Yourself

If you have a little to moderate amount of liquid paint left in the can, you can implement a few strategies to expedite the hardening process. The most effective method is to use a waste paint hardener, which can be purchase online or at any local home improvement store. You just mix it in and wait for the paint to cure. You other option is to find your own solid debris and use it to thicken up the leftover paint, such as saw dust, newspaper, and similar absorbent materials.

Donate Full Paint Cans

There are several places that will accept your full cans of leftover paint. Check with local resale stores, or place a listing online for free paint. Ask your neighbors, friends, family, and coworkers to spread the word that you have free paint. Churches are another great consideration for donating leftover paint.

How to Paint Like a Pro

Painting is a tedious and delicate project that requires a certain degree of organization, commitment, and technique. Professional painting crews make all of these qualities look as if they come easy, but we novice painters know this to be untrue. There are many techniques and methods that professional painters use to achieve those flawless and rich results we are so fondly jealous of. Fortunately, you too can learn some of these professional painting tips that would never otherwise be revealed!

Continue reading to learn the secrets to achieving a professional-grade paint job, and make your next interior project your best yet!

Painter’s Tape

When you tape up baseboards before painting, it can seem like a pretty straightforward task. Apply the tape so that the woodwork is covered and move on; right? Well, many times, after the painting is finished and the tape is removed, you can find streaks or drops that managed to seep their way through. To avoid this, do what the pro’s do and use a putty knife to apply the painting tape on baseboards and molding. Press the knife against the tape to ensure a thorough seal. This prevents any paint from getting through.

Hole-Patching and Sanding

One of the most important steps to painting is preparation. Preparation of course includes choosing the proper paint, deciding on a color, purchasing needed supplies, and laying out protective drop canvas for flooring and furniture. But when we mentioned preparation in terms of what the professionals suggest, we mean hole-patching and sanding.  All holes and deficits should be filled in with a joint-compound patching product, smoothed down evenly, and allowed to dry completely. Once these areas of dry, you can sand away all the uneven surfaces.

It is vital to sand away any surface flaws, like spackle, joint-compound patches, nicks, nail holes, scores, scratches, chips, and more the best you can. Do this using a fine grit sandpaper and sanding pole. The fine grit will protect your walls from over-sanding, while the pole will allow you to reach all the way to the high walls and ceiling. Sand baseboards, molding, walls, and more to get an even smooth surface. Once you have an even and smooth surface, you can move forward with your painting project.

Paint and Primer

When joint compound is painted over, it can sometimes absorb all the moisture from the paint and leave a duller, discolored look. This makes all the patched areas on a wall noticeable. To avoid this problem, which professionals refer to as “flashing”, be sure to apply a primer to your walls before painting. But to paint like a professional, don’t just use any primer, use a tinted primer. Although white primer is acceptable and frequently used, professionals typically use a gray-colored primer, or a primer that is close to the color of the finishing paint. This covers patched areas and existing paint better than plain white or ivory primers. This results in a more vibrant finish and less applications.

Paint Boxing

Although you can purchase the same color in five cans, it is not guaranteed that all five cans will look exactly the same. This can be evident in a paint job when a new container is opened halfway through painting. It can result in a different color tones on a wall. To avoid this, professionals “box” their paint by pouring all cans into one large bucket to achieve one consistent color.

Paint Application

Ever wonder why a self-paint job looks streaky and a professional’s is always smooth and even? Well the secret is adding a paint extender or paint conditioner into your paint. Popular products, like Floetrol, are designed to slow down the drying process of the paint, allowing a more even application and finish. Not only do paint extenders hide brush strokes, they also eliminate dark lap marks from painting over semi-dried paint.   

Ceilings

When ceilings are textured or bumpy, it can be virtually impossible to paint a clean line between the wall and the ceiling. For this reason, professionals will use a screwdriver to scrape a ridge along the edge of the walls and ceiling. This creates a platform for painting a smooth straight line between ceiling and wall and prevents paint from sticking to ceiling bumps. The resulting ridge should be fine enough so that the lost texture is never noticed, but wide enough for brush bristles to fit.
